Wilma C. Boston, 85, of Lebanon, died Friday afternoon, April 13, 2012, at Christian Health Care North.

She was born February 27, 1927, near Lebanon to Roscoe and Ellen M. Bond Hough.

On November 20, 1982, she married Leroy Boston.

Throughout the years, Wilma C. Boston worked as a devoted homemaker for her family. In addition, for a number of years she worked in area restaurants.

She was baptized at Bennett Spring and most recently was a member of the Second Baptist Church in Lebanon.

She was preceded in death by her parents; her husband Leroy on September 22, 1997; and a brother, Fern Hough.

She is survived by a daughter, Pat Ivey and her husband, Darrell, of Lebanon; two step-children, Nancy and Randy Hall of Lebanon and David and Kandi Boston of Topeka, Kansas; two grandchildren, Darrell Ivey, Jr. and his wife, Carla, and Jesse Ivey, all of Lebanon; six great-grandchildren, Arianna, Mikayla, Jayden, Kaitlyn, Story, and Karley; a great-great-grandson, Carter Cornelison; a number of step-grandchildren and step-great-grandchildren; a brother, Vaughn Hough and his wife, Bev, of Ventura, California; a sister, Juanita Rhodes of Marysville, Kansas; and several nieces and nephews.
